1

OctaveのQuantLibを使いたい。

QuantLibサイトから:

QuantLibは、クリーンなオブジェクトモデルを使用してC ++で記述され、C#、Objective Caml、Java、Perl、Python、GNU R、Ruby、Schemeなどのさまざまな言語にエクスポートされます。QuantLibAddin / QuantLibXLプロジェクトは、ObjectHandlerを使用して、オブジェクト指向のQuantLibインターフェイスをMicrosoftExcelやOpenOffice.orgCalcなどのさまざまなエンドユーザープラットフォームにエクスポートします。他の言語へのバインドとGnumeric、Matlab / Octave、S-PLUS / R、Mathematica、COM / CORBA / SOAPアーキテクチャ、FpMLへの移植が検討されています。

しかし、これを行う方法を示すドキュメントや例が見つからないようです。

QuantlibのOctaveバインディングはありますか?誰かがOctave内からQuantLibを使用する方法を示すスニペット(またはそのようなスニペットへのリンク)を提供できますか?

何も見つからない場合は、この目的のためにQuantLibの周りにSWIGラッパーを作成することを考えていますが、これがすでに行われている場合は、車輪の再発明をしたくありません...

4

2 に答える 2

0

私がRQuantLibに対して行ったことを確認し、OctaveとQuantLibの両方がC ++で実装されているという事実を利用できますが、さまざまなオブジェクトモデルのブリッジを構築する必要があります。

于 2012-08-02T13:11:30.637 に答える
0

段落全体を読んでおく必要があります。

他の言語へのバインドとGnumeric、Matlab / Octave、S-PLUS / R、Mathematica、COM / CORBA / SOAPアーキテクチャ、FpMLへの移植が検討されています。詳細については、拡張機能のページをご覧ください。

于 2012-08-02T13:08:53.640 に答える